[ ] Verify session-token refresh fix before tagging Quillgate 4.2. Plugin authors: tokens issued mid-refresh were previously invalidated, breaking long-running plugin sessions. The fix serializes refresh requests per session; plugins no longer need retry wrappers. Confirm your plugin handles the new 401-then-retry path gracefully anyway. Test against the staging gateway with refresh intervals under 60 seconds. Sign-off required from the Lanterbee platform team. The build under review is identified by the token below.

pipeline stamp: htk4_66df

## Tuning

The receipt mailer (Almsgate) batches donation receipts and sends through the Thornquay relay. On-call: if the queue backs up, resist the urge to crank batch size — the relay rate-limits per connection, and bigger batches just mean bigger retries. Scale worker count first, then shorten the flush interval. Dedupe window must stay longer than the retry horizon or donors get duplicate receipts, which generates tickets. All knobs live in one place and are read at worker start. Current production values follow.

tuning table, kajop-yafof:
QUOTAS = {
    "wenath": 10,
    "ulaael": 5,
}

### Step 4: Enable dark-mode theming in the Corvane admin dashboard

This step activates the new theme engine. From a security standpoint, note that theme assets are served from the same origin and no user-supplied CSS is accepted; the palette is resolved entirely server-side. Review the content-security implications of the inline style toggle before enabling in production. Apply the following configuration values to the theming service.

config for yahof-tajop:
zorath:
  pin: 7493
  metrics_host: metrics.zorath.tolvaqsys.internal
  tenant: praiel
  seal: seal_fd9cd4f1

# Flaglight Rollouts — Approvals

Quick version for on-call: any rollout touching more than 5% of traffic needs an approval in Flaglight before the ramp continues. Kill switches don't need approval — just flip them and note it in the incident channel. Scheduled ramps pause automatically if error budget burns hot. If you're stuck at 2 a.m. with a pending approval, there's one person authorized to override, and that's the approver below.

account owner for tagep-bafof: Norael Gilax Juleth